Hairfall can develop gradually over years or it may happen abruptly. Also it can be temporary or permanent. Loosing 50-100 strands per day is normal but if you are loosing more than that then you should consult a doctor to find out underlying cause behind it.
Some of the most common causes are- hereditary baldness, hormonal imbalance, any scalp infection, extreme weight loss, mental or emotional stress, diet lacking in proper nutrients, some chronic disease or if you are taking medication for any other illness.
